The biggest mistake contractors make when buying software is asking: “What is the best software?”

That is the wrong question. It is like asking, “What is the best vehicle?”
If you are hauling lumber, a Ferrari is useless. If you are racing, a Ford F-350 is useless.

In Field Service Management (FSM), a Landscaper needs “Route Density”—the ability to mow 20 lawns in a tight cluster. A Plumber needs “Pricebook Efficiency”—the ability to find the exact price for a 50-gallon water heater install in seconds. These are two completely different operating systems.

1. HVAC, Plumbing & Electrical (The “Complex” Trades)

You carry expensive inventory, you employ skilled technicians (who hate paperwork), and your profitability depends on “Average Ticket Size.”

  • The Goal: Turn a $100 repair call into a $1,500 replacement or membership.
  • The Tool: You need software with “Good-Better-Best” visual proposals and robust inventory tracking.

2. Landscaping, Pool & Pest (The “Route” Trades)

You visit the same customers weekly or monthly. Your ticket size is small ($50-$150), so volume is everything.

  • The Goal: Squeeze one more stop into every crew’s day and automate the billing so you aren’t sending 500 invoices manually.
  • The Tool: You need “Route Optimization” and “Batch Invoicing.”
  • Top Pick: Jobber is the king of route-based work for small-to-mid-sized businesses. Its routing logic is simple, and its “Client Hub” allows customers to set up autopay effortlessly. For larger landscaping enterprises (50+ crews), look at Aspire.

3. Roofing & Construction (The “Project” Trades)

You don’t do “service calls.” You do “Jobs” that last days or weeks. You deal with insurance adjusters and subcontractors.

  • The Goal: Manage the “Work in Progress” (WIP) and ensure you get paid for every supplement.
  • The Tool: You need “Progress Billing” and “Subcontractor Portals.”

4. The Multi-Trade Dilemma (HVAC + Plumbing)

What happens when you are an HVAC company that acquires a Plumbing company?

  • The Problem: A unified P&L hides the truth. Is Plumbing profitable, or is it being subsidized by HVAC?
  • The Solution: You need “Business Units.” Software like ServiceTitan allows you to segment revenue, inventory, and marketing spend by department. This ensures an HVAC tech never sees a “Toilet Flapper” in their pricebook search.

1. Dispatch & Scheduling (The “Chaos” Killer)

  • Symptoms of Failure:
    • Dispatchers are spending 2+ hours a day texting technicians addresses.
    • Technicians are crossing paths, driving past each other (Inefficient Routing).
    • Customers call asking “Where is he?” and you have to put them on hold to call the tech.
  • The Solution: You need a “Drag-and-Drop” dispatch board with live GPS. You should be able to see where your trucks are and assign the nearest tech to an emergency job instantly.
  • ROI Estimate: Saving 15 minutes of drive time per tech/day = $10,000+ per year in saved labor and fuel for a 5-truck fleet.
  • Best Tool: Jobber has the cleanest, fastest interface for drag-and-drop scheduling.

2. Estimates & Quotes (The “Close Rate” Booster)

  • Symptoms of Failure:
    • You send PDF estimates via email and never hear back (“Ghosting”).
    • You have to call customers 3 times just to get a “Yes” or “No”.
    • Your close rate is under 40%.
  • The Solution: Digital estimates that can be approved via text message. The software should notify you the second the customer views the quote so you can call them while they are looking at it.
  • ROI Estimate: Increasing close rate from 30% to 40% on $500k revenue = $166,000 in new revenue without spending a dime on marketing.
  • Best Tool: Housecall Pro excels here with automated follow-ups (“You haven’t signed yet”).

3. Inventory & Parts (The “Margin” Protector)

  • Symptoms of Failure:
    • You buy parts for a job but forget to bill the customer for them.
    • You have thousands of dollars of “Dead Stock” sitting in vans.
    • Techs constantly run to Home Depot because they thought they had a part but didn’t.
  • The Solution: Real-time inventory deduction. When a tech adds a part to an invoice on their iPad, it must be deducted from their specific “Truck Stock” immediately.
  • ROI Estimate: Preventing 5% inventory leakage on $200k of parts = $10,000 pure profit saved.
  • Best Tool: ServiceTitan and FieldEdge handle multi-location (Truck vs. Warehouse) inventory properly.

6. Pricebook & Flat Rate (The “Profit” Engine)

  • Symptoms of Failure:
    • Inconsistent pricing: Tech A charges $150, Tech B charges $300 for the same job.
    • Techs spend 20 minutes “figuring out the price” in the driveway.
    • Customers argue about the hourly rate.
  • The Solution: A locked “Flat Rate” pricebook. The tech searches “Toilet,” clicks the button, and the price is $325. No math, no guessing.
  • ROI Estimate: Switching to Flat Rate typically increases average ticket value by 15-25%.
  • Best Tool: ServiceTitan Pricebook Pro comes pre-loaded with photos and descriptions.

7. Memberships & Service Agreements (The “Winter” Survival Kit)

  • Symptoms of Failure:
    • Cash flow dries up in the off-season.
    • You forget to schedule promised tune-ups, angering customers.
    • You are manually charging 100 credit cards every month.
  • The Solution: Automated recurring billing. The software auto-charges the card and auto-generates the “Tune-Up” work order so you don’t forget to schedule it.
  • ROI Estimate: A base of 500 members paying $20/mo = $120,000/year in guaranteed revenue covering your overhead.
  • Best Tool: ServiceTitan and FieldEdge handle the complex “Deferred Revenue” accounting.

8. Reporting & Job Costing (The “Truth” Teller)

  • Symptoms of Failure:
    • You have money in the bank but don’t know which jobs are profitable.
    • You don’t know which marketing source (Google vs. Facebook) is working.
    • You pay sales commissions based on guesswork.
  • The Solution: Real-time job costing. You need to see: Revenue – (Labor Cost + Material Cost + Commissions) = Gross Profit for every single invoice.
  • ROI Estimate: Identifying and cutting a losing lead source can save $5,000+ per month in ad spend.
  • Best Tool: ServiceTitan offers the most granular reporting dashboards in the industry.

Part 3: The “Franken-Stack” Strategy (All-in-One vs. Best-of-Breed)

A common debate in 2026 is whether to buy one massive, expensive tool (ServiceTitan) or glue together 3-4 cheaper, specialized tools using Zapier.

The “Franken-Stack” Example:
Instead of paying $400/mo for ServiceTitan, you might use:

  • Jobber ($69/mo) for Dispatching.
  • Mailchimp ($20/mo) for Email Marketing.
  • Fleetio ($15/mo) for Vehicle Maintenance.
  • Zapier ($20/mo) to connect them all.

Table 3: All-in-One vs. Best-of-Breed Stack

FeatureAll-in-One (e.g., ServiceTitan)The “Franken-Stack” (e.g., Jobber + Apps)
Total CostHigh ($20k+/yr)Low ($2k – $5k/yr)
Data SyncSeamless: Customer data lives in one place.Risky: If Zapier breaks, your email list stops updating.
User ExperienceUnified: One login for everything.Fragmented: Staff must learn 3 different interfaces.
ReportingDeep: See ROI from Lead to Invoice.Shallow: You can’t easily track Marketing ROI across apps.
Best ForCompanies scaling past $2M Revenue.Startups and Tech-Savvy Owners under $1M.

The Verdict: The “Franken-Stack” is brilliant for saving money in the early stages ($0 – $1M revenue), but it becomes a nightmare at scale. When you have 20 employees, you do not want to be debugging a broken Zapier link on a Tuesday morning.


Part 4: Hardware Requirements by Use Case

Software is invisible, but it runs on physical hardware. Don’t let cheap devices bottleneck your expensive software.

1. The Dispatcher’s Command Center

  • Requirement: Dual Monitors (Minimum 24-inch).
  • Why: A dispatcher needs the “Map View” open on one screen and the “Unassigned Job List” or “Call Booking Screen” on the other. Trying to dispatch on a single laptop screen reduces efficiency by ~30%.

2. The Technician’s Tablet

  • Requirement: iPad (9th Gen or newer) or Samsung Galaxy Tab Active (Rugged).
  • Why: You need a screen large enough to present “Good-Better-Best” proposals effectively. A phone screen is too small for a $10,000 sales presentation.
  • Crucial Accessory: Otterbox Defender Case. Technicians drop things. A $50 case saves a $400 device.

3. Mobile Card Readers (Chippers)

  • Requirement: Proprietary readers (e.g., Jobber Card Reader, Housecall Pro Card Reader).
  • Warning: Do not buy generic readers from Amazon. They likely won’t pair with the specific app.
  • Tech Tip: These readers pair via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) inside the app settings, not your phone’s main Bluetooth menu.

4. Inventory Scanners (Warehouse)

  • Requirement: Bluetooth Barcode Scanner (supporting Code 128).
  • Why: If you are using ServiceTitan’s inventory module, manual counting is too slow. A $200 scanner allows a warehouse manager to check in a shipment in 10 minutes instead of an hour.

What is the difference between Dispatching and Scheduling?

Scheduling is the “Who” and “When” (assigning a job to a calendar slot). Dispatching is the “Where” and “Now” (sending the tech to the job, tracking their GPS location, and managing the workflow of the day). Good software does both seamlessly.

Which software has the best mobile app for technicians?

If ease of use is your priority, Jobber and Housecall Pro are the winners. They are designed like consumer apps (Uber/Instagram) so technicians require very little training. ServiceTitan has a powerful app, but it is more complex and has a steeper learning curve.

Do I need separate software for inventory management?

It depends on your volume. If you are a small shop, you can likely manage inventory visually or with spreadsheets. If you have 5+ trucks and stock thousands of dollars in parts, you need FSM software with native inventory tracking (like ServiceTitan or FieldEdge) to prevent theft and leakage.

Which tool is best for flat-rate pricing?

ServiceTitan is the industry leader for flat-rate pricing because of its “Pricebook Pro” feature, which comes pre-loaded with images, descriptions, and up-to-date material costs. Housecall Pro is also strong when paired with the ProfitRhino integration.

What if I do new construction AND service?

This is the hardest hybrid model. Simpro is often the best choice because it handles “Project” workflows (retainage, progress billing) and “Service” workflows (dispatching) in a single platform. Most other tools (Jobber/ServiceTitan) struggle with the construction side.
